The Certified Specialist Programme in Humanitarian Negotiation Communication equips participants with advanced skills to navigate complex negotiation scenarios in humanitarian contexts. Learners will master techniques for effective communication, conflict resolution, and stakeholder engagement, ensuring impactful outcomes in high-pressure environments.
The programme spans 12 weeks and is self-paced, allowing flexibility for professionals balancing demanding schedules. Participants gain access to interactive modules, case studies, and expert-led sessions, fostering a deep understanding of negotiation strategies tailored to humanitarian challenges.
Aligned with current trends in humanitarian work, the curriculum emphasizes adaptability, cultural sensitivity, and digital communication tools. These skills are increasingly vital in modern humanitarian practices, where technology and global collaboration play a central role.
By completing the programme, participants will enhance their ability to lead negotiations, build trust with diverse stakeholders, and drive positive change in crisis situations.
